What companies run services between Orpington, England and Chartwell, England?

There is no direct connection from Orpington to Chartwell. However, you can take the train to Tonbridge, walk to Quarry Hill Parade, take the line 210 bus to Tally Ho Cottages, then walk to Chartwell. Alternatively, you can take a bus from High Street /Orpington War Memorial to Chartwell via Addington Village Interchange, Addington Village Tram Stop, East Croydon Tram Stop, East Croydon, Oxted, Oxted station, and Mapleton Road in around 2h 52m.
